Hiring & Onboarding for Merced employers

Onboarding is where compliance and retention meet. Missing I-9s and unsigned acknowledgements are a documentation problem; a new hire with no equipment, no plan and no idea who to ask is a turnover problem. Both start in the first week.

We build a repeatable onboarding process: the paperwork packet, day one orientation, the equipment and access checklist, and a structured first ninety days with defined check-ins.

Part time schedules that keep changing

Employers hiring students face constant availability changes, and scheduling practice drifts into territory that California wage and hour rules do not permit. Reporting time pay and split shift premiums are the two most commonly missed.

New businesses with no HR foundation

A lot of Merced employers are young companies growing quickly around the university economy. They have never built a handbook, a personnel file system or a compliance calendar, and the obligations arrived anyway.

Hulling season safety documentation

Almond hulling and shelling carry dust, machinery and confined space obligations that need documented training. Operations that have run safely for years frequently cannot produce the records proving it.

What You Get

Everything included in Hiring & Onboarding

Identical in Merced as everywhere else we work. Nothing is held back for a larger tier.

New hire paperwork packet, current for California
I-9, W-4 and required notice handling with a tracked checklist
Offer letter and background check process
Day one orientation agenda and materials
Equipment, access and training checklist by role
Thirty, sixty and ninety day check-in structure
